   About Tina Sparkle
Tina Sparkle is an original Rock/Pop/Indie Power Trio from the Peoria Area, but really Brimfield, IL. Led by Marsha Satterfield (lead Vocals/Guitar/Song Writer) and backed up by the Cave Man/Moonesque (but not quite as awesome) drumming of brother and long time accomplice in rock, Atomic Satterfield and "Lead Bass" of Chris "noodlebass" Anderson, Tina Sparkle takes influence from the vast history of rock music, including but not limited to: The Pretenders, Rainer Maria, Iggy and The Stooges, AC/DC, The Who, Cat Power, and Chuck Berry. Marsha's very personal lyrical style mixed with her classic rock guitar driven songs brings a familiar, yet fresh voice to the current state of popular music, especialy with the bands drive to keep their shows and recordings as honest and raw as possible (ie: NO AUTOTUNE and minimized Protools trickery!). Everyone in the band has logged years of stage time, and on record, (a minimum of 12 releases between the three members) localy and accross the US in such bands as The Amazing Kill-o-watts (Atomic and Marsha), The Forecast (Marsha), Scouts Honor (Atomic), Super88 (Chris) and more over the past 12+ years. Band History: tina sparkle has been in the works since 1998 when marsha (EX FORECAST/AMAZING KILLOWATTS) and her friend ben started writing songs together. at the time they were a little "grunge" but when they both soon grew in music, everything got more melodic. they started playing with marsha's bro aTomic (EX SCOUTS HONOR/AMAZING KILLOWATTS) on drums. when ben decided to move to olympia for college...we trained clint k on bass. played a show as a foursome and started up writing as a threesome. marsha, clint, and aTomic played like that for a couple years before finding davin (GREYSON/AMAZING KILLOWATTS) as the second guitar adding much needed umph. and now mr. clint has been reborn as mr. DAVE MOE (BLOODY MESS AND THE TRANSFUSIONS). davin field is out of the picture...so NOW we are a monstrous 3-piece ready to make you weep at our next show.

Photobucket "All Around Champion Screw-Up, Tina Sparkle (Thinker Thought): Led by Marsha Satterfield, this Peoria, Ill., quartet comes in more on the alternative/indie side of the rock spectrum, frequently compared to PJ Harvey and the Pretenders. Satterfield’s lyrics openly address her lesbian lovers, ex-lovers and crushes, while the band’s music aptly expresses the angst and regret detailed in her songs about broken hearts, bad timing and missed opportunities. The scorching distortion-fest, “Suck the Panic,” and the bluesy, harmonica-blasting “Kiss and Tell” are harder rocking standouts, while the more melodic opener “Starting the Year” and string-filled ballad “Noun Verb Noun” are more radio-friendly picks. Solid from beginning to end. Go Peoria."
